Teen Dies Days After Motorcycle Crash In Hudson Valley: Investigation Underway (Update)
A 19-year-old man has died days after suffering critical injuries in a motorcycle crash in Dutchess County, authorities confirmed.
Kayden Kabashi, 19, of Beekman, died on Friday, May 1, following a crash in Pawling on Monday, April 27, the Dutchess County Sheriff's Office confirmed on Monday, May 4.
The crash happened around 8:15 a.m., when Kabashi was riding a 2006 Yamaha motorcycle eastbound on Route 55 when it collided with a 2003 Honda SUV at the intersection with Route 292, the Sheriff's Office said.

Enough Fentanyl For 400K Fatal Doses Seized In Sweeping Orange County Bust: 17 Charged, DA Says
A sweeping, months-long narcotics investigation targeting a major drug trafficking network in Orange County has resulted in 17 arrests, the seizure of large quantities of drugs and firearms, and charges that could carry decades-long prison sentences, prosecutors announced.
The massive enforcement action, dubbed “Operation Slow Motion,” was carried out on Wednesday, April 29, following a nine-month investigation led by the Orange County District Attorney’s Office and multiple local, state, and federal agencies, DA David M. Hoovler announced on Friday, May 1.

Officer Hit By Car: Driver ID'd, Gets Assault Charge In Hudson Valley Incident (Update)
A suspect has now been charged following an incident in Rockland County in which a police officer was struck by a fleeing vehicle, authorities said.
Peter Theus, 34, of Spring Valley, was charged with second-degree assault, third-degree unlawful fleeing a police officer in a motor vehicle, and second-degree obstructing governmental administration, the Town of Haverstraw Police Department said in an update.
As previously reported by Daily Voice, the incident happened around 1:10 p.m. on Wednesday, April 29, on Riverfront Lane in Haverstraw.
